Factors behind business model innovation
| Classification | Factors | Explanation |
|---|---|---|
| Motivators | Organisational culture | Shared assumptions, values and beliefs |
| Competitive advantage | Unique, high demand, or superior quality products or services | |
| Additional revenue | Revenue from additional services | |
| Drivers | Technology integration | Use of technology tools to enhance service quality or portfolio |
| Collaborations | Association with other organisations to achieve goals | |
| Dynamic capabilities | Ability to integrate, build and reconfigure internal and external competences | |
| Knowledge process | Method for creating, acquiring and using knowledge |
